A. Focus on Instruction:
1. How were the learners motivated?
The teacher uses pictures to start up the lesson. By asking questions, the students
are able to think and became curios ofthe lesson. The teacher also gave hints and clues
that made it more interesting for the learners.
The teacher uses the inductive method of teaching, they let the studentz
discovered the lesson insteax of giving it up for the learners. She asks several questions
anx activities in order for the students can con come up with the idea of the lesson.
The teacher infuses sense of humor and connects the learner's experience into the
lesson. She have jokes that is related to the topic. Also, she encourage the learners to
make an example based on their works or experience.
Vusual aids, pictures, chalk, chalkboard, charts, projector, laptop, and speaker
The teacher considered the individual differences of the students. She uses varied
activities to cater the interest of the students. She also uses the Multiple Intelligences
proposed by Howard Gardners.
Her enthusiasm in teaching is her driving force in accomplishing all five periods of
the day. She can still manage the whole day with a heart in teaching.
The teacher uses quizes in evaluating the knowledge of the learners and checking
of it so yhat she knows what part of of the lesson needs to give a time to review. She
gives feedback to the the performance of the learners on what to improve.

Observing the varied bulletin boards in my cooperating school I feel that the
following areas can still be improved:
Observing the varied bulletin boards in my cooperating school I feel that the
following areas can still be improved especially in recycling materials and
conceptualizing the ideas in making the bulletin boards. The making of bulletin boards is
with the help of the students that is why most designs are based on student's
preference, and it is better also because it develops the artistry of the students and at
the same time the students will the ideawhat will be the topic and the things that are
included in the topic.
My Reflections/Insights
As a student teacher I know how to structure bulletin board so that in the near
future I can apply my skills in designing or structuring a bulletin board. One thing more is
that having such knowledge in making bulletin board is a great help when I have already
my own classroom to structure.
I learned that constructing and designing bulletin board is not just about putting
arts and colorful materials on the plane board, it must be in line with the cirrent issues
or lessons that the students are taking up. Things to be put in the bulletin board should
be factual and up to date. Bulletin boards can also serve as the catalyst to independent
study projects based on student's interest, choice and aptitude.
